摘要

阐述新能源电动汽车馈能减震模块应用的现状,探讨新能源电动汽车馈能减震模块改进的优势,可以提高汽车的续航经济性、增强车辆的转向能力、改善车辆的驾驶舒适性、延长汽车零部件寿命.

Abstract

This paper expounds the current status of the application of energy feedback and damping modules in new energy electric vehicles,explores the advantages of improving energy feedback and damping modules in new energy electric vehicles,which can improve the vehicle's range economy,enhance its steering ability,improve driving comfort,and extend the lifespan of automotive components.
